Iran and Oman negotiators have completed a draft agreement on the Strait of Hormuz

2026-08-05 13:50

Odaily News – Two regional officials revealed on Wednesday that negotiators from Iran and Oman have reached consensus on a draft agreement, which is currently awaiting final approval from Iran's Supreme Leader. Officials familiar with the negotiations stated that the potential agreement is intended to serve as an interim solution to the dispute between the United States and Iran over shipping issues in the Strait of Hormuz. They noted that this agreement is related to the deal reached between the U.S. and Iran in June of this year, which aimed to end the conflict and reopen the strait, though that deal ultimately did not hold. They added that this potential agreement would pave the way for the U.S. and Iran to resume negotiations and reach a final agreement on Tehran's nuclear program. (Associated Press)
